You are viewing a plain text version of this content. The canonical link for it is here.
Posted to jetspeed-user@portals.apache.org by "Faizal, Abdul Razack (Cognizant)" <FA...@chn.cognizant.com> on 2005/01/06 13:01:20 UTC

Need Help on NewRSSPortlet

> Hi,
>       I am using Jetspeed to build a portal server. I have added the BBC News RSS feed portlet which is bundled along with the Jetspeed i am getting the following error.
> Can you please help me in resolving this issue.
>
>
> 2005-01-06 16:43:11,723 [TP-Processor11] WARN  JetspeedDiskCache - Cache getEntry Called with http://www.bbc.co.uk/syndication/feeds/news/ukfs_news/uk/rss091.xml
> 2005-01-06 16:43:11,723 [TP-Processor11] ERROR NewRSSPortlet - RSSPortlet:  Couldn't parse out XML document -> http://www.bbc.co.uk/syndication/feeds/news/ukfs_news/uk/rss091.xml
> org.apache.jetspeed.services.urlmanager.URLNotAvailableException: The following URL is not available because it is considered
> invalid: http://www.bbc.co.uk/syndication/feeds/news/ukfs_news/uk/rss091.xml
>         at org.apache.jetspeed.services.urlmanager.URLFetcher.fetch(URLFetcher.java:97)
>         at org.apache.jetspeed.cache.disk.JetspeedDiskCache.fetch(JetspeedDiskCache.java:425)
>         at org.apache.jetspeed.cache.disk.JetspeedDiskCache.add(JetspeedDiskCache.java:380)
>         at org.apache.jetspeed.cache.disk.JetspeedDiskCache.getEntry(JetspeedDiskCache.java:271)
>         at org.apache.jetspeed.cache.disk.JetspeedDiskCache.getEntry(JetspeedDiskCache.java:205)
>         at org.apache.jetspeed.portal.portlets.NewRSSPortlet.init(NewRSSPortlet.java:133)
>         at org.apache.jetspeed.services.portletfactory.JetspeedPortletFactoryService.getPortlet(JetspeedPortletFactoryService.
> java:305)
>         at org.apache.jetspeed.services.portletfactory.JetspeedPortletFactoryService.getPortlet(JetspeedPortletFactoryService.
> java:125)
>         at org.apache.jetspeed.services.PortletFactory.getPortlet(PortletFactory.java:54)
>         at org.apache.jetspeed.services.portaltoolkit.JetspeedPortalToolkitService.getSet(JetspeedPortalToolkitService.java:47
> 1)
>         at org.apache.jetspeed.services.portaltoolkit.JetspeedPortalToolkitService.getSet(JetspeedPortalToolkitService.java:45
> 1)
>         at org.apache.jetspeed.services.portaltoolkit.JetspeedPortalToolkitService.getSet(JetspeedPortalToolkitService.java:40
> 3)
>         at org.apache.jetspeed.services.PortalToolkit.getSet(PortalToolkit.java:129)
>         at org.apache.jetspeed.util.template.JetspeedTool.getPane(JetspeedTool.java:154)
>         at sun.reflect.GeneratedMethodAccessor237.invoke(Unknown Source)
>         at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
>         at java.lang.reflect.Method.invoke(Method.java:324)
>         at org.apache.velocity.runtime.parser.node.ASTMethod.execute(ASTMethod.java:260)
>         at org.apache.velocity.runtime.parser.node.ASTReference.execute(ASTReference.java:207)
>         at org.apache.velocity.runtime.parser.node.ASTReference.render(ASTReference.java:250)
>         at org.apache.velocity.runtime.parser.node.ASTBlock.render(ASTBlock.java:94)
>         at org.apache.velocity.runtime.parser.node.SimpleNode.render(SimpleNode.java:271)
>         at org.apache.velocity.runtime.parser.node.ASTIfStatement.render(ASTIfStatement.java:128)
>         at org.apache.velocity.runtime.parser.node.SimpleNode.render(SimpleNode.java:271)
>         at org.apache.velocity.Template.merge(Template.java:296)
>         at org.apache.velocity.app.Velocity.mergeTemplate(Velocity.java:492)
>         at org.apache.velocity.app.Velocity.mergeTemplate(Velocity.java:461)
>         at org.apache.turbine.services.velocity.TurbineVelocityService.decodeRequest(TurbineVelocityService.java:494)
>         at org.apache.turbine.services.velocity.TurbineVelocityService.handleRequest(TurbineVelocityService.java:336)
>         at org.apache.turbine.services.velocity.TurbineVelocity.handleRequest(TurbineVelocity.java:143)
>         at org.apache.turbine.modules.screens.VelocityDirectScreen.buildTemplate(VelocityDirectScreen.java:123)>
>         at org.apache.turbine.modules.screens.TemplateScreen.doBuild(TemplateScreen.java:130)
>         at org.apache.turbine.modules.Screen.build(Screen.java:99)
>         at org.apache.turbine.modules.ScreenLoader.eval(ScreenLoader.java:129)
>         at org.apache.turbine.util.template.TemplateScreen.toString(TemplateScreen.java:126)
>         at org.apache.velocity.runtime.parser.node.ASTReference.render(ASTReference.java:321)
>         at org.apache.velocity.runtime.parser.node.SimpleNode.render(SimpleNode.java:271)
>         at org.apache.velocity.Template.merge(Template.java:296)
>         at org.apache.velocity.app.Velocity.mergeTemplate(Velocity.java:492)
>         at org.apache.velocity.app.Velocity.mergeTemplate(Velocity.java:461)
>         at org.apache.turbine.services.velocity.TurbineVelocityService.decodeRequest(TurbineVelocityService.java:494)
>         at org.apache.turbine.services.velocity.TurbineVelocityService.handleRequest(TurbineVelocityService.java:336)
>         at org.apache.turbine.services.velocity.TurbineVelocity.handleRequest(TurbineVelocity.java:143)
>         at org.apache.turbine.modules.layouts.VelocityDirectLayout.doBuild(VelocityDirectLayout.java:106)
>         at org.apache.turbine.modules.Layout.build(Layout.java:91)
>         at org.apache.turbine.modules.LayoutLoader.exec(LayoutLoader.java:123)
>         at org.apache.turbine.modules.pages.DefaultPage.doBuild(DefaultPage.java:169)
>         at org.apache.turbine.modules.Page.build(Page.java:90)
>         at org.apache.turbine.modules.PageLoader.exec(PageLoader.java:123)
>         at org.apache.turbine.Turbine.doGet(Turbine.java:563)
>         at javax.servlet.http.HttpServlet.service(HttpServlet.java:697)
>         at javax.servlet.http.HttpServlet.service(HttpServlet.java:810)
>         at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:237)
>         at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:157)
>         at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:214)
>         at org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:104)
>         at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:520)
>         at org.apache.catalina.core.StandardContextValve.invokeInternal(StandardContextValve.java:198)
>         at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:152)
>         at org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:104)
>         at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:520)
>         at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:137)
>         at org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:104)
>         at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:117)
>         at org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:102)
>         at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:520)
>         at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
>         at org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:104)
>         at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:520)
>         at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:929)
>         at org.apache.coyote.tomcat5.CoyoteAdapter.service(CoyoteAdapter.java:160)
>         at org.apache.jk.server.JkCoyoteHandler.invoke(JkCoyoteHandler.java:296)
>         at org.apache.jk.common.HandlerRequest.invoke(HandlerRequest.java:372)
>         at org.apache.jk.common.ChannelSocket.invoke(ChannelSocket.java:694)
>         at org.apache.jk.common.ChannelSocket.processConnection(ChannelSocket.java:626)>
>         at org.apache.jk.common.SocketConnection.runIt(ChannelSocket.java:807)
>         at org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:644)
>         at java.lang.Thread.run(Thread.java:534)
>
>
> Note : I am able to hit the http://www.bbc.co.uk/syndication/feeds/news/ukfs_news/uk/rss091.xml url from browser without any issues. Please help me in rsolving this issue
> Regards,
> FAIZAL
>


This e-mail and any files transmitted with it are for the sole use of the intended recipient(s) and may contain confidential and privileged information.
If you are not the intended recipient, please contact the sender by reply e-mail and destroy all copies of the original message.
Any unauthorised review, use, disclosure, dissemination, forwarding, printing or copying of this email or any action taken in reliance on this e-mail is strictly
prohibited and may be unlawful.

  Visit us at http://www.cognizant.com